    The Best-Selling Backlist Books of 2025

    We will eventually get a list of the best-selling books of 2025, but those tend to focus on new titles. But the vast majority of book-buying is for books that came out before 2025. And an editor with a BookScan account gave us the top 10 best-selling backlist books from the last year:

    Fahrenheit 451
    Animal Farm
    1984
    Handmaid’s Tale
    To Kill a Mockingbird
    The Alchemist
    Red Rising
    The Song of Achilles
    Brave New World
    Of Mice and Men

    Red Rising and The Song of Achilles are the newcomers and might surprise some people.

    Here is an excerpt from it of Erin Somers (The Ten Year Affair) on Howard’s End. Her description of reading a classic very much lines up with my re-engagement this year on Zero to Well-Read:

    I have been doing this long enough that I should know that whatever my notions are about a classic are likely wrong. But no, I never learn. Every time I’m like, what is this turgid artifact? From what dusty tomb was it unearthed?

    Howards End looks so, so dusty. It’s like they tried to make it look as dusty as possible. They should refresh the design. They must. But then when you crack it, it is funny and alive, a class novel inspired by the lives of Virginia Woolf and Vanessa Bell concerning the fate of a country house.
